+++ b/dev-ruby/eventmachine/eventmachine-1.0.9.1.ebuild
@@ -0,0 +1,84 @@
+# Copyright 1999-2016 Gentoo Foundation
+# Distributed under the terms of the GNU General Public License v2
+# $Id$
+
+EAPI=5
+
+USE_RUBY="ruby20 ruby21 ruby22"
+
+RUBY_FAKEGEM_TASK_DOC="yard"
+RUBY_FAKEGEM_DOCDIR="rdoc"
+RUBY_FAKEGEM_EXTRADOC="docs/*.md README.md"
+
+inherit ruby-fakegem
+
+DESCRIPTION="EventMachine is a fast, simple event-processing library for Ruby programs"
+HOMEPAGE="http://rubyeventmachine.com"
+
+LICENSE="|| ( GPL-2 Ruby )"
+SLOT="0"
+KEYWORDS="~amd64 ~ppc ~ppc64 ~x86 ~amd64-linux ~x86-linux ~ppc-macos ~x64-macos ~x86-macos ~x64-solaris ~x86-solaris"
+IUSE=""
+
+DEPEND="${DEPEND}
+ dev-libs/openssl:0"
+RDEPEND="${RDEPEND}
+ dev-libs/openssl:0"
+
+ruby_add_bdepend "doc? ( dev-ruby/yard )
+ test? ( dev-ruby/test-unit:2 )"
+
+all_ruby_prepare() {
+ # Remove package tasks to avoid dependency on rake-compiler.
+ rm rakelib/package.rake || die
+
+ # fix test issue - upstream b96b736b39261f7d74f013633cc7cd619afa20c4
+ sed -i -e 's/DEBUG/BROADCAST/g' tests/test_set_sock_opt.rb || die
+ sed -i -e "/omit_/d" tests/test_*.rb || die
+ # Remove the resolver tests since they require network access and
+ # the localhost test fails with an IPv6 localhost.
+ rm tests/test_resolver.rb || die
+ # Needs a tty
+ rm tests/test_kb.rb || die
+ # Avoid tests that require network access
+ sed -i -e '/test_bind_connect/,/^ end/ s:^:#:' \
+ tests/test_basic.rb || die
+ sed -i -e '/test_\(cookie\|http_client\|version_1_0\)/,/^ end/ s:^:#:' \
+ tests/test_httpclient.rb || die
+ sed -i -e '/test_\(get\|https_get\)/,/^ end/ s:^:#:' \
+ tests/test_httpclient2.rb || die
+ sed -i -e '/test_connect_timeout/,/^ end/ s:^:#:' \
+ tests/test_unbind_reason.rb || die
+ sed -i -e '/test_for_real/,/^ end/ s:^:#:' \
+ tests/test_pending_connect_timeout.rb || die
+ rm -f tests/test_{get_sock_opt,set_sock_opt,idle_connection}.rb || die
+}
+
+each_ruby_configure() {
+ for extdir in ext ext/fastfilereader; do
+ pushd $extdir
+ ${RUBY} extconf.rb || die "extconf.rb failed for ${extdir}"
+ popd
+ done
+}
+
+each_ruby_compile() {
+ for extdir in ext ext/fastfilereader; do
+ pushd $extdir
+ # both extensions use C++, so use the CXXFLAGS not the CFLAGS
+ emake V=1 CFLAGS="${CXXFLAGS} -fPIC" archflag="${LDFLAGS}" || die "emake failed for ${extdir}"
+ popd
+ cp $extdir/*.so lib/ || die "Unable to copy extensions for ${extdir}"
+ done
+}
+
+each_ruby_test() {
+ ${RUBY} -Ilib -S testrb tests/test_*.rb || die
+}
+
+all_ruby_install() {
+ all_fakegem_install
+
+ insinto /usr/share/doc/${PF}/
+ doins -r examples || die "Failed to install examples"
+}
